Output 66cf6107b21d2c571296378764fd20128a66892976990862c01a312a96b6a7e8:0

value
315688
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 88ce12cd7013d6faca6d60609548aebb345bd4aa OP_EQUALVERIFY OP_CHECKSIG
address
1DUMmKjo74w4MjGjrEv6mZNu8G2Q5S34rQ
transaction
66cf6107b21d2c571296378764fd20128a66892976990862c01a312a96b6a7e8
spent
true